Overnight Infant Care
Overnight care is designed to help families get meaningful rest while ensuring their baby receives attentive, responsive, developmentally informed care throughout the night. During overnight shifts, I provide feeding support (breastfeeding support, bottle preparation, or combination feeding), diapering, soothing, swaddling, settling, and careful observation of your baby’s rhythms, cues, and emerging patterns. Beyond hands-on care, overnight support gives parents the priceless gift of deeper sleep, greater peace of mind, and the reassurance that a calm, experienced set of hands is present through the night. Ideal for: * Fresh postpartum recovery * First-time parents wanting extra support * Families navigating sleep deprivation or feeding challenges * Transition periods, regressions, or especially demanding seasons

Daytime Infant Care
Daytime support focuses on both baby care and helping the entire household find more sustainable rhythms during the day. This may include feeding support, naps, soothing, tummy time, developmental play, sensory exploration, stroller walks, and responsive support around regulation and transitions. I also help families better understand their baby’s cues, temperament, sleep rhythms, and developmental needs. Daytime care often includes practical support around topics such as feeding transitions, introducing solids, sibling adjustment, regulation, and age-appropriate developmental milestones. The goal is not simply to care for your baby, but to help your family feel more confident, grounded, and supported as you settle into daily life together. Ideal for: * First-time parent support * Transition to solids * Return-to-work transitions * Sibling adjustment * Families wanting expert developmental guidance alongside hands-on care
